How to Grow & Care for Blanket Flower (Gallardia) - The Spruce
Gaillardia, also known as blanket flower, is an easy-to-grow, short-lived perennial with richly colored, daisy-like flowers. The plant forms a slowly spreading mound, and the common name may be a reference to how they can slowly spread and "blanket" an area. The plants grow to about 24 inches in height with about a 20-inch spread.
Gaillardia (Blanket Flower) - Gardenia
Gaillardia, commonly known as Blanket Flower, is a genus native to North and South America, with a prominent presence in the plains and Western regions of the United States. Most blanket flowers admired in our gardens are hybrids resulting from a cross between Gaillardia pulchella (annual) and Gaillardia aristata (perennial).

Gaillardia - How to Grow Gorgeous Blanket Flower | Garden Design
For easy long-lasting color in the garden, few plants rival blanket flower. Gaillardia is a sun-loving prairie native with daisy-like flowers that needs little care once established, rewarding with months of continuous bloom from late spring to fall.
Gaillardia Plant Growing & Care Guide for Gardeners
Gaillardia have grayish green leaves and bloom from summer through to autumn. The flowers are reminiscent of daisies; they have a central eye and the petals may be red, yellow or orange.
